1. What are the main federal regulations that environmental scientists and specialists must follow in their work?

Environmental scientists and specialists must follow several federal regulations in their work to protect the environment. Some of the main federal regulations include:

1. The National Environmental Policy Act (NEPA) – requires federal agencies to assess and consider the environmental impact of projects before they are approved or funded.

2. Clean Air Act (CAA) – regulates air emissions from industrial and mobile sources, such as cars and trucks.

3. Clean Water Act (CWA) – regulates water pollution by setting standards for water quality and controlling discharges into waterways.

4. Resource Conservation and Recovery Act (RCRA) – regulates the management of hazardous waste from generation to disposal.

5. Comprehensive Environmental Response, Compensation, and Liability Act (CERCLA) – also known as Superfund, addresses the cleanup of hazardous waste sites.

6. Endangered Species Act (ESA) – protects threatened and endangered species by prohibiting activities that may harm them or their habitats.

7. Occupational Safety and Health Act (OSHA)- sets workplace safety standards for employees working with hazardous materials or in potentially dangerous environments.

8. Toxic Substances Control Act (TSCA) – requires companies to report information on chemicals they manufacture or import into the U.S.

9. Federal Insecticide, Fungicide, and Rodenticide Act (FIFRA)- regulates the sale, distribution, use, and disposal of pesticides.

10. Safe Drinking Water Act (SDWA)- sets standards for drinking water quality to protect public health from contaminants in drinking water supplies.

2. How do these regulations impact the daily tasks and responsibilities of environmental scientists and specialists?


Environmental scientists and specialists are responsible for conducting research, analyzing data and developing solutions to environmental problems. They also help businesses and government agencies comply with environmental regulations. The following are some ways in which these regulations impact their daily tasks and responsibilities:

1. Compliance: Environmental scientists must stay current on the latest environmental regulations and ensure that their work adheres to them. This means being familiar with federal, state, and local regulations, as well as any industry-specific guidelines.

2. Monitoring: Environmental scientists may be responsible for monitoring air quality, water quality, or other environmental parameters to assess compliance with regulatory standards. This involves collecting samples, conducting tests, and analyzing data.

3. Risk assessment: Regulations often require companies to assess potential risks to the environment from their operations. Environmental scientists play a crucial role in identifying potential hazards and developing risk management plans to prevent negative impacts.

4. Permitting: Obtaining necessary permits is an essential part of compliance with environmental regulations for industries such as mining, construction, or manufacturing. Environmental scientists may be involved in preparing applications for permits based on their knowledge of the applicable regulations.

5. Providing guidance: Businesses often consult with environmental scientists to understand how they can comply with regulations effectively. Environmental scientists may provide recommendations on best practices or technological solutions that align with regulatory requirements.

6. Data analysis: Many environmental regulations involve quantitative limits or standards that must be met by industries or organizations. Environmental scientists are responsible for collecting data, performing calculations, and interpreting results to determine if these standards are being met.

7. Developing remediation plans: If an organization is found non-compliant with environmental regulations, it falls on environmental scientists to develop a remediation plan that will bring them back into compliance.

8. Communication: As experts in their field, environmental scientists may also be called upon to communicate information about specific regulations or changes in requirements to clients or colleagues within their organization.

9. Researching new technologies: Environmental regulations are continually evolving, and so are the technologies available to monitor and mitigate environmental impacts. Environmental scientists are responsible for staying informed about new developments and incorporating them into their work.

10. Collaboration with other professionals: Many environmental regulations involve multiple stakeholders, from government agencies to industry representatives. Environmental scientists often work closely with these groups to ensure that regulations are effectively implemented and enforced.

3. Which federal agencies are responsible for enforcing these regulations and overseeing the work of environmental scientists and specialists?

The Environmental Protection Agency (EPA) is the primary federal agency responsible for enforcing regulations and overseeing the work of environmental scientists and specialists. Other federal agencies involved in environmental regulation include the Department of Energy, the Department of Agriculture, and the Department of Interior. Each agency has specific responsibilities related to different aspects of environmental protection and may work collaboratively with the EPA to enforce regulations and oversee scientific research. Additionally, state agencies may also have a role in enforcing state-level environmental regulations.

9. Are there any ongoing debates or controversies surrounding certain federal environmental regulations?

Yes, there are ongoing debates and controversies surrounding several federal environmental regulations. Some examples include:

– The Clean Power Plan, which aims to regulate carbon emissions from power plants, has been challenged in court by multiple states and industries. The Trump administration has also proposed repealing and replacing the plan.
– The Waters of the United States (WOTUS) rule, which defines which bodies of water are protected under the Clean Water Act, has faced legal challenges and revisions from both the Obama and Trump administrations.
– Vehicle emissions standards set by the Environmental Protection Agency (EPA) have been a source of debate, with some arguing for stronger regulations to combat climate change while others argue that they harm the auto industry.
– Regulations related to hydraulic fracturing (fracking) have been controversial as well, with proponents claiming it is a necessary source of energy while opponents argue it poses environmental risks such as water contamination.
– The Endangered Species Act has faced pushback from industries and certain political groups who claim it restricts economic development and property rights.

13. Has the current administration made any significant changes to existing federal regulations for environmental professionals?

Yes, the current administration has made several significant changes to existing federal regulations for environmental professionals. Some notable changes include:

1. Rollbacks of Environmental Protection Agency (EPA) Regulations: The EPA under the current administration has repealed or rolled back several regulations related to air and water pollution, including the Clean Power Plan and the Clean Water Rule. These rollbacks have been criticized by environmental professionals and advocates for unduly favoring industry interests over protecting public health and the environment.

2. Restricting Scientific Research: The EPA has implemented a policy that restricts the use of certain scientific studies in developing new regulations, which has sparked concerns among environmental professionals that important information may be excluded from decision-making processes.

3. Streamlining Environmental Reviews: In 2018, President Trump signed an executive order aimed at streamlining environmental reviews and permitting processes for infrastructure projects. While this may speed up development, it has raised concerns among environmental professionals about potential negative impacts on natural resources and public health.

4. Implementation of Tax Cuts and Jobs Act: The Tax Cuts and Jobs Act, passed in 2017, included provisions that had significant impacts on renewable energy and clean technology industries. For example, it reduced tax incentives for renewable energy projects and opened up previously protected areas for oil and gas exploration.

5. Changes to Endangered Species Act: In August 2019, the Trump administration announced significant revisions to how the Endangered Species Act is enforced. These changes aim to streamline the regulatory process but have been heavily criticized by environmental professionals as weakening protections for vulnerable species.

6. Reversal of Methane Emissions Rule: In September 2020, the EPA announced plans to remove methane emissions from oil and gas production from a list of regulated pollutants under the Clean Air Act. This rule change was opposed by many environmental professionals who argue that methane is a potent greenhouse gas that contributes to climate change.

14. Are there any international agreements or treaties that impact federal regulation of environmental science?

Yes, there are several international agreements and treaties that impact federal regulation of environmental science. Some of the most significant ones include:

1. The United Nations Framework Convention on Climate Change (UNFCCC): This treaty aims to prevent dangerous human interference with the climate system, by stabilizing greenhouse gas concentrations in the atmosphere at a level that would prevent dangerous anthropogenic interference with the climate system.

2. The Paris Agreement: A landmark agreement under the UNFCCC, this treaty sets a goal to keep global temperature rise well below 2 degrees Celsius above pre-industrial levels and to pursue efforts to limit it even further to 1.5 degrees Celsius.

3. The Montreal Protocol: This international treaty is designed to protect the Earth’s ozone layer by phasing out production and consumption of ozone-depleting substances such as chlorofluorocarbons (CFCs).

4. The Basel Convention: This treaty aims to reduce the movements of hazardous waste between nations, and specifically prohibits its transfer from developed countries to developing countries for disposal.

5. The Stockholm Convention on Persistent Organic Pollutants (POPs): This treaty seeks to eliminate or restrict the production and use of persistent organic pollutants that have been found to be harmful to human health and the environment, such as DDT and PCBs.

6. The Rotterdam Convention: This treaty promotes shared responsibilities in managing trade in hazardous chemicals, ensuring informed decision-making about their importation and exportation.

7. The Convention on Biological Diversity (CBD): This international agreement seeks conservation of biodiversity, sustainable use of its components, and fair sharing of benefits arising from genetic resources.

8. The Ramsar Convention on Wetlands: This international treaty provides a framework for national action and international cooperation for the conservation and wise use of wetlands and their resources.

9. The World Heritage Convention: This treaty aims at preserving natural and cultural sites considered as having outstanding universal value for humanity.

10. The International Convention for the Prevention of Pollution from Ships (MARPOL): This treaty addresses pollution caused by ships, including oil, chemicals, sewage and garbage.

These are just some of the international agreements and treaties that impact federal regulation of environmental science. There are many more at both the global and regional levels that play a role in shaping environmental policy and regulation.

17. How do federal agencies gather data on potential hazards to public health and environment, as well as track compliance with regulations?


Federal agencies gather data on potential hazards to public health and the environment through a variety of methods, including:

1. Monitoring programs: Many federal agencies have monitoring programs in place to collect data on environmental quality. This can include air and water quality monitoring, as well as soil and sediment testing.

2. Research studies: Federal agencies conduct research studies to understand the potential risks posed by certain substances or activities. This can involve laboratory experiments, field studies, and epidemiological research.

3. Reporting requirements: Some regulations require companies or industries to report on their emissions, waste disposal practices, and other information that could impact public health and the environment.

4. Inspections: Federal agencies conduct inspections of facilities that handle hazardous substances or engage in activities that could be harmful to public health and the environment. These inspections help identify potential risks and ensure compliance with regulations.

5. Data sharing: Federal agencies may also rely on data collected by state and local governments, academic institutions, or other organizations to understand potential hazards.

To track compliance with regulations, federal agencies may use a combination of methods, such as:

1. Self-reporting: Companies may be required to report their own compliance with regulations through regular filings or reports.

2. Inspections: As mentioned earlier, federal agencies conduct routine inspections of facilities to ensure they are complying with regulations.

3. Data analysis: By analyzing data collected through monitoring programs and other sources, federal agencies can identify trends and patterns that may indicate non-compliance.

4. Enforcement actions: In cases where non-compliance is found, federal agencies can take enforcement actions such as issuing fines or penalties to encourage compliance.

5. Public input: The public can also play a role in tracking compliance by reporting any potential violations they observe or voicing concerns about non-compliance.
